Output 5fb5bd55fd40c266090012d26d7e70dea4fc68023ec101a020722c69459dd546:0

value
20850709
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fd886c1b532c777fedcb88e5d82f9b9764042a5 OP_EQUALVERIFY OP_CHECKSIG
address
1JVPTA7h1B4nkVepzESPUZbNJdPiNTf4dT
transaction
5fb5bd55fd40c266090012d26d7e70dea4fc68023ec101a020722c69459dd546
spent
true